Default Value of complete B1 drive?

I have a couple of B1 drives, one with about 400 hours on it and other with 150 to 200. One of the drives has a bad pinion bearing on the verticle drive shaft and other has bad carrier bearing for prop shaft in lower. In order to sell these I would want to have the guy I use for drives go through them to ensure no other issues and replace any other bearings, assess wear etc. This would involve a certain cost for the full tear down, inspection and re-assemly. If I recall I think he charged me about 900 for the full teardown and inspection on my last drive and then the cost of parts involved in my repair.

So the question becomes what would the value of a fully torn down, inspected, and re-assembled adjusted to spec of a 1.5 B1 vs just selling it as is with stated issue but unknown other issues? I would rather sell something and know exactly it's condition than just guess. I see you can now by a knockoff B1 for pretty cheap so it seems the used market of OEM B1 could be less than in years past.

Based on what I've seen and paid and freinds paid, Regular Bravo 1's in good shape with no issues, generally bring around $3000. Maybe $3500-4k for being freshly gone through.
